MATLAB重网格求解泊松与双曲线方程教程
版权申诉
166 浏览量
更新于2024-10-28
收藏 16KB ZIP 举报
资源摘要信息: "基于MATLAB实现的重网格求解泊松方程和双曲线方程+使用说明文档.zip" 是一个包含了MATLAB代码及其使用说明的压缩包,旨在帮助用户通过MATLAB软件平台解决数学物理中的泊松方程和双曲线方程问题。该资源由CSDN IT狂飙上传,保证了代码的可运行性和用户友好性。以下是对该资源的详细知识点介绍:
1. MATLAB基础概念
MATLAB是一个高性能的数值计算和可视化软件平台,广泛应用于工程计算、算法开发、数据分析以及图形可视化等领域。MATLAB提供了一个交互式环境,使用矩阵作为基本数据类型,支持多种数学计算功能,包括线性代数、统计、傅里叶分析、信号处理和图形等。
2. 泊松方程与双曲线方程
泊松方程是一种偏微分方程,用于描述许多物理现象,如电场的静电势分布、重力势、热传导和流体力学等。它的一般形式为:∇²φ = f(x),其中∇²是拉普拉斯算子,φ是需要求解的势函数,f(x)是源项,表示该点的强度。
双曲线方程是描述波动现象(如声波、电磁波)的二阶偏微分方程。它的一般形式通常写作:utt - c²∇²u = f(x,t),其中u表示波动函数,utt表示关于时间t的二阶导数,c是波速,∇²u是关于空间的拉普拉斯算子,f(x,t)为非齐次项。
3. 重网格方法
重网格化是计算数学和科学计算中的一种方法,用于处理不规则或复杂的计算域。它涉及到将连续的物理空间离散化为网格,然后在这些网格上进行数值计算。重网格方法有助于提高计算精度、增强计算效率和处理复杂边界条件。
4. MATLAB代码结构
该资源的代码压缩包中包含一个主函数main.m,这是MATLAB代码执行的入口点。其他.m文件则是被主函数调用的辅助函数,它们封装了具体的计算逻辑和方法。不需要单独运行这些辅助函数,它们会在主函数的调用下协同工作。
5. 运行环境与版本兼容性
代码运行需要Matlab 2020b版本,这是因为它可能使用了该版本新加入的一些函数或特性。如果在其他版本上运行出现问题,需要根据错误提示进行相应调整。如果用户不会解决,可以通过私信博主获取帮助。
6. 运行操作步骤
使用该资源时,用户需要按照提供的步骤操作,以确保代码能够在MATLAB环境中正确运行。首先将所有文件放置在Matlab的当前文件夹中,然后双击打开main.m文件并点击运行。完成这些步骤后,用户将得到所需的计算结果。
7. 仿真与咨询
除了提供基本的计算功能,该资源还提供了一系列相关的仿真服务和科研合作机会。这些服务包括期刊论文的仿真复现、Matlab程序的定制以及相关的科研合作。具体的服务范围涵盖了雷达通信、滤波估计、目标定位、生物电信号分析、通信系统等领域。
8. 社区互动与学习
该资源鼓励用户下载、交流和学习。通过与博主和其他用户的沟通,可以促进相互学习和共同进步。同时,这也提供了一个技术社区的氛围,方便用户之间分享经验和解决方案。
通过上述知识点的介绍,可以看出这个资源为用户提供了一个全面的解决方案,包括代码实现、使用说明和扩展服务,旨在帮助用户在MATLAB环境中有效解决重网格化求解泊松方程和双曲线方程的问题。
2012-04-13 上传
2022-09-23 上传
2024-11-13 上传
2024-03-22 上传
2022-07-13 上传
2021-05-29 上传
2022-07-07 上传
IT狂飙
- 粉丝: 4825
- 资源: 2653
最新资源
- 正整数数组验证库:确保值符合正整数规则
- 系统移植工具集:镜像、工具链及其他必备软件包
- 掌握JavaScript加密技术:客户端加密核心要点
- AWS环境下Java应用的构建与优化指南
- Grav插件动态调整上传图像大小提高性能
- InversifyJS示例应用:演示OOP与依赖注入
- Laravel与Workerman构建PHP WebSocket即时通讯解决方案
- 前端开发利器:SPRjs快速粘合JavaScript文件脚本
- Windows平台RNNoise演示及编译方法说明
- GitHub Action实现站点自动化部署到网格环境
- Delphi实现磁盘容量检测与柱状图展示
- 亲测可用的简易微信抽奖小程序源码分享
- 如何利用JD抢单助手提升秒杀成功率
- 快速部署WordPress:使用Docker和generator-docker-wordpress
- 探索多功能计算器:日志记录与数据转换能力
- WearableSensing: 使用Java连接Zephyr Bioharness数据到服务器